In the Linux kernel, the following vulnerability has been resolved:
bpf: Reject MEM_ALLOC BTF accesses past object bounds
BTF struct walks relax the struct-size check for accesses through a
trailing flexible array. That is valid for ordinary BTF type walking, but
PTR_TO_BTF_ID | MEM_ALLOC values point to objects allocated with the static
BTF type size.
When walking a MEM_ALLOC object, reject the access before applying the
flexible-array relaxation if the access range extends past the struct size.
Apply the same policy to struct ID matching so kfunc and kptr type checks
do not walk past the allocated object bounds either.
